What Does “Rent Burdened” Mean? How Much Rent Is Too Much
Learn the official definition (spending 30% or more of your gross income on housing) and how to calculate your exact rent-to-income ratio. This guide offers expert tips on factoring in total housing costs (including utilities and fees) and budgeting accurately to avoid unnecessary financial strain.

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Downtown?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Downtown Studio Apartments | $2,606 | $1,800 | $4,195 |
| Downtown 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,667 | $1,500 | $4,995 |
| Downtown 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,480 | $1,750 | $9,100 |
| Downtown 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,363 | $2,150 | $8,500 |
| Downtown 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,157 | $3,200 | $6,838 |

How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
